Abstract

The utility model provides the detent mechanism of ship mobile platform, it includes workbench and the universal wheel installed in workbench bottom, it also includes support bar fixed cover, wherein, support bar fixed cover is two, the axially opposing both sides installed in workbench with one end, synchronizing shaft is movably installed between two support bar fixed covers, synchronizing shaft wherein one end is connected with regulation ring side, internal thread is provided with regulation ring inner ring surface, support galianconism top is provided with external thread section, external thread section is meshed with internal thread, the synchronizing shaft other end is connected with arm strength support bar bottom;Arm strength support bar top is provided with double-purpose positioning sleeve, and the workbench above synchronizing shaft is provided with alignment pin fixed cover, and support bar alignment pin is movably installed with alignment pin fixed cover.Using after this programme it is rational in infrastructure, stationarity is good, easy to use.

Description

The detent mechanism of ship mobile platform
Technical field
Ships and light boats technical field is the utility model is related to, refers in particular to the detent mechanism of ship mobile platform.
Background technology
The land wheel braking of present ships and light boats mobile working platform, it is very dangerous by brick, flitch, gib.Also a kind of generation The land wheel of brake, time are not grown, it is easy to and it is bad, cause unsafe thing.
The content of the invention
The purpose of this utility model is overcome the deficiencies in the prior art, there is provided a kind of structure of ship mobile platform is closed Reason, the detent mechanism that stationarity is good, easy to use.
To achieve the above object, technical scheme provided by the utility model is:The detent mechanism of ship mobile platform, It includes workbench and the universal wheel installed in workbench bottom, and it also includes support bar fixed cover, arm strength branch Strut, double-purpose positioning sleeve, support bar alignment pin, alignment pin fixed cover, synchronizing shaft, wherein, support bar fixed cover is two, axially The both sides with one end in workbench are mounted opposite, synchronizing shaft are movably installed between two support bar fixed covers, after installation Synchronizing shaft is across below workbench, and synchronizing shaft wherein one end is connected through support bar fixed cover with regulation ring side, is adjusted Internal thread is provided with section ring inner ring surface, support galianconism top is provided with external thread section, and external thread section is meshed with internal thread, synchronizing shaft The other end is connected through support bar fixed cover with arm strength support bar bottom, support galianconism length direction and arm strength support pole length Direction is consistent;Arm strength support bar top is provided with double-purpose positioning sleeve, the axis direction of double-purpose positioning sleeve and the axle of support bar fixed cover Line direction is consistent;Workbench above synchronizing shaft is provided with alignment pin fixed cover, and branch is movably installed with alignment pin fixed cover Strut alignment pin, support bar alignment pin are engaged with double-purpose positioning sleeve, and the workbench of support bar alignment pin one end, which is provided with, to be determined Position pin limiting plate.
The distance between described synchronizing shaft and arm strength support bar bottom are a, and the height of workbench bottom to ground is B, a>b.
The utility model is after using such scheme, and arm strength support bar tilts when not braking, and double-purpose positioning sleeve rides over work To make on the bottom girder of mesa base, mobile working platform can move freely, after workbench is moved into the place that need to be used, Arm strength support bar is rotated up, when rotating arm strength support bar plumbness, rotation arm strength support bar bottom, support galianconism and ground Face is contacted and the universal wheel at the end is lifted away from into ground, and now support bar alignment pin is pushed outwardly and inserted in double-purpose positioning sleeve, Now mobile working platform can not be moved;Alignment pin limiting plate prevents support bar alignment pin from deviating from, and support galianconism can root It is adjusted according to the height of place to use, to adapt to the deck of different height, using rational in infrastructure, the stationarity after this programme It is good, easy to use.
